Types of whales: the two groups, and 8 species worth knowing

There are more than 90 species of cetacean, and the types of whales sort into exactly two groups. The difference is not size, and it is not where they live. It is what is inside the mouth.

Baleen whales have plates of keratin instead of teeth and filter enormous volumes of small prey. Toothed whales have teeth, hunt individual animals, and navigate by echolocation. Dolphins and porpoises are toothed whales, which is why a discussion of the types of whales has to include them.

That single split explains nearly everything else about how these animals live.

Baleen whales: the filter feeders

The blue whale is the largest animal that has ever lived, larger than any dinosaur, and eats some of the smallest prey in the ocean. It is Endangered after commercial whaling removed the overwhelming majority of the population.

The humpback whale is the recovery story. Protected from whaling in 1966, it rebounded far enough to be listed Least Concern, and it is now the whale most people actually see. The North Atlantic right whale is Critically Endangered with around 370 individuals left. It was called the "right" whale because it floated when killed, which made it the right one to hunt. Today it dies from vessel strikes and entanglement in fixed fishing gear, according to NOAA Fisheries.

Toothed whales: the hunters

The sperm whale is the largest toothed whale and dives beyond 2,000 metres to hunt squid in complete darkness. It has the largest brain of any animal that has ever existed, and its head holds spermaceti, an organ used to focus the loudest sound produced by any animal.

It is Vulnerable.

The orca is the largest dolphin, not a whale in the strict sense, and is Data Deficient globally. That listing is unusual and revealing: separate orca populations specialise so completely, some eating only fish and others only marine mammals, that assessing them as one species tells you almost nothing. Some populations are thriving. Others number in the dozens.

The narwhal carries a spiral tusk that is really an elongated canine tooth threaded with nerve endings. The bottlenose dolphin is Least Concern globally, which hides serious trouble in particular bays.

The vaquita is a porpoise, the smallest cetacean alive, and the most endangered marine mammal on Earth with roughly ten individuals left in the northern Gulf of California. It drowns in gillnets set illegally for a different species.

How the two groups feed

Baleen whales use bulk. A blue whale lunges into a swarm of krill, takes in a volume of water larger than its own body, and pushes it out through baleen plates, trapping the prey. A humpback may blow a spiral of bubbles to concentrate fish before lunging up through the middle, cooperating with other whales to do it.

Toothed whales use precision. They emit clicks and read the returning echoes to build a picture accurate enough to identify a single fish behind a sandbank. A sperm whale hunting at 2,000 metres is operating in total darkness and does not need light at all.

How long they live, and why it matters

Whales are among the longest-lived mammals, and the arithmetic has consequences.

Bowhead whales have been aged beyond 200 years, making them the longest-lived mammal known. Some individuals alive today were born before the invention of the telephone, and a few carry stone harpoon points from nineteenth-century hunts.

Long life goes with slow reproduction. A North Atlantic right whale female produces a calf roughly every three to five years at best, and the current interval has stretched further because entangled and undernourished females skip years entirely. With fewer than 70 breeding females left, the population cannot absorb the loss of even a handful of animals a year.

That is the difference between a whale population and a fish population. A depleted fish stock can rebound in a decade. A depleted whale population takes a century, and only if the pressure stops completely. The IUCN Cetacean Specialist Group tracks those recovery timelines across species.

Whale culture, and why biologists use that word

Calling whale behaviour cultural sounds like overreach until you look at what the word is doing. Culture here means information passed between individuals by learning rather than inherited genetically, and several whale species clearly do it.

Humpback song is the clearest case. Every male in an ocean basin sings roughly the same song in a season, the song changes through the year, and every male adopts the change. In one documented case a new song spread from eastern Australia across the entire South Pacific over a few years, replacing the existing one wherever it arrived.

Sperm whales live in clans that share distinct patterns of clicks, and clans with different patterns avoid one another even in the same water. Orcas take it furthest: separate populations hunt entirely different prey, use different techniques, and do not interbreed despite overlapping ranges. Those are not subspecies. They are traditions.

This matters for conservation in a way that is easy to miss. When a population is reduced far enough, the knowledge goes with the animals. A migration route or a hunting technique that took generations to accumulate can be lost in a decade, and it does not come back simply because numbers recover.

Why whales matter beyond themselves

Whales move nutrients in a way nothing else can, and the mechanism is not obvious.

They feed at depth and release nutrient-rich plumes near the surface, where phytoplankton use them. Phytoplankton are the base of the entire marine food web and produce a large share of the oxygen on Earth. A recovered whale population is a more productive ocean rather than simply a more populated one.

When they die, their bodies sink and support entire communities of deep-sea species for decades. Whaling did not only remove whales. It removed a nutrient pump that had been running for millions of years.

Which types of whales are most threatened

Species Status
North Atlantic right whale Critically Endangered
Vaquita Critically Endangered
Blue whale Endangered
Sperm whale Vulnerable
Humpback whale Least Concern
Bottlenose dolphin Least Concern
Narwhal Least Concern
Orca Data Deficient

The pattern is clear once you separate the causes. Species hunted commercially and then protected have largely recovered, because whaling was a single pressure that could be switched off by treaty. Species dying from entanglement, vessel strikes, and bycatch have not, because those pressures are distributed across thousands of individual boats and no treaty switches them off.

The IUCN Red List reflects that split directly. The humpback came back. The right whale, which faces the modern pressures rather than the historical one, has not.
